The artist studied at the Academy of Fine Arts in Cracow from 1890 to 1899. The reward for graduating from the school-along with a gold medal-was a one-year scholarship to stay in Paris. Various poetics intertwined in the artist's paintings: realistic, expressionist and Art Nouveau-decorative. A constant feature of Weiss's work, however, was his inspiration from nature, whose deep knowledge lay at the heart of each of the works the artist painted.
